Metal Roof Shingles Disadvantages: The Honest List

The real disadvantages of metal roof shingles: cost, noise, denting, oil canning, and hard repairs, plus which drawbacks are overblown.

What are the disadvantages of metal roof shingles?

The main disadvantages of metal roof shingles are a high upfront cost (often two to three times asphalt), rain and hail noise, denting on softer metals, oil canning on flat profiles, fastener loosening from thermal movement, corrosion at cut edges, and repairs that are hard to color match once a profile is discontinued. Most of these are manageable with the right product and installer, but they are real trade-offs against asphalt.

Here is the short list before the detail below:

  • Cost: roughly $9 to $16 per square foot installed for stone-coated or stamped metal shingles, versus about $4.50 to $7 for architectural asphalt.
  • Noise: louder in heavy rain and hail without solid decking and underlayment.
  • Denting: aluminum and thinner-gauge steel show hail and branch impacts.
  • Oil canning: visible waviness, mostly on flat metal panels rather than textured shingles.
  • Repairs: matching a faded or discontinued shingle profile years later is difficult.
  • Corrosion: cut edges, scratches, and contact with dissimilar metals can rust.

The upfront cost is two to three times asphalt

Cost is the disadvantage most homeowners hit first. Metal roof shingles run roughly $9 to $16 per square foot installed depending on the metal, profile, and region, while architectural asphalt shingles sit near $4.50 to $7. On a typical 1,700 square foot roof that gap can mean $12,000 or more in added spend before any tear-off or deck work.

The premium comes from the material, the specialized labor, and the trim and accessory package a metal system needs. Payback depends on how long you keep the house, because the extra lifespan only pays off if you stay past the point where a second asphalt roof would have been due. For a short-term owner in a mild climate, the math often favors asphalt.

Roof type Installed cost per sq ft (2026) Typical lifespan
Architectural asphalt $4.50 to $7 20 to 30 years
Stone-coated steel shingles $10 to $16 40 to 50 years
Stamped steel or aluminum shingles $9 to $14 40 to 50 years
Standing seam metal $12 to $22 40 to 60 years

Metal roofs are louder in rain and hail

Metal roof shingles can be noisier than asphalt during heavy rain, hail, or falling debris. The sound is loudest when metal is installed over open framing or thin decking with only felt beneath it. A shingle profile over solid plywood or OSB decking, plus a synthetic underlayment and an insulated, ventilated attic, dampens most of the drumming to a level many owners stop noticing.

Stone-coated steel shingles are quieter than bare stamped metal because the stone granules break up impact sound. If noise is a concern, the fix is specified during install, not after. To reduce it:

  1. Install over solid decking, not spaced battens alone.
  2. Add a synthetic or peel-and-stick underlayment layer.
  3. Choose a granule-coated or textured shingle profile over a flat panel.
  4. Keep attic insulation at the code R-value for your climate zone.

Softer metals dent from hail and branches

Denting is a genuine drawback, and it is worse on softer or thinner metal. Aluminum shingles and 29-gauge steel show hail dimples and branch impacts more readily than 26-gauge steel or stone-coated products, whose granular surface hides minor marks. Everyday hail rarely penetrates a metal roof, but a severe storm with large stones can leave cosmetic dents that do not leak yet still bother owners.

Oil canning shows waviness on flat profiles

Oil canning is the visible waviness or oil-slick look that appears across broad flat areas of metal. It is a cosmetic issue, not a structural failure, and it shows up far more on flat standing seam pans than on textured or stamped shingles. Metal roof shingles with a shake, tile, or slate profile break the surface into small facets, so oil canning is one metal drawback that shingle products largely sidestep.

Where it does appear, it is driven by tight fastening, thin gauge, and long uninterrupted panels. Striations, tension-leveled metal, and heavier gauge reduce it but rarely remove it entirely.

Thermal movement can loosen fasteners

Metal expands and contracts with temperature swings, and over years that movement can back out exposed fasteners or fatigue sealant. Exposed-fastener systems, where screws pass through the metal face into the deck, are the most exposed to this because every washer is a potential leak point once it loosens or the rubber gasket ages. Hidden-fastener and clip-fastened shingle systems that let the metal float move this risk out of the picture.

The practical consequence is a maintenance rhythm asphalt does not have: periodic checks of fasteners, sealant, and penetrations, and a re-screwing or re-sealing job somewhere around the 15 to 20 year mark on exposed-fastener panels.

Repairs and color matching are the hidden headache

This is the disadvantage most competitor articles skip. Metal roof shingles are made of many small interlocking pieces, and matching one years after install is harder than swapping an asphalt shingle. Finishes fade slowly in UV, so a new piece rarely matches the weathered field. If the manufacturer discontinues a profile or color, a clean repair may require sourcing salvage or replacing a whole slope for appearance.

Removing and reinstalling interlocked metal shingles is also more labor than lifting a few asphalt tabs, because pieces lock into neighbors on multiple edges. Budget for a specialist call-out rather than a quick handyman fix, and keep a few spare pieces from the original install if the installer will leave them.

Corrosion at cut edges and dissimilar metals

Metal roofing resists rust well as a coated surface, but the protection is thinnest at cut edges, scratches, and drill points. Coastal salt air accelerates rust on exposed steel edges, which is why aluminum or heavily coated products are specified near the ocean. Galvanic corrosion is a second, quieter risk: when dissimilar metals touch, such as copper flashing against steel or the wrong fastener metal, one corrodes faster.

Good detailing controls both. Sealed and hemmed edges, compatible fasteners and flashings, and touch-up on field cuts keep corrosion from starting. It is a workmanship-dependent drawback, which loops back to the installer problem below.

Finding a qualified installer is harder

Fewer crews install metal shingles well than install asphalt, so vetting matters more and the labor costs more. A poor metal install shows up as oil canning, leaks at fasteners and flashings, or corrosion at botched cuts, and those defects are expensive to unwind. The pool of experienced metal installers is smaller in many regions, which can also mean longer scheduling and higher bids.

Which disadvantages are overblown?

Several commonly cited metal roof drawbacks do not hold up. Metal does not attract lightning, and it is non-combustible, so it does not raise strike risk. A metal roof is not meaningfully hotter in summer; reflective and cool-rated finishes usually run cooler than dark asphalt. These are worth separating from the real trade-offs so the decision rests on cost, noise, denting, and repairs rather than myths.

It is also fair to weigh the drawbacks against the payoff. The genuine benefits of metal roofing, longer lifespan, fire and wind resistance, low routine upkeep, and recyclability, are why buyers accept the cost premium in the first place. Metal roofing advantages and disadvantages are two sides of the same purchase, and the right call depends on your climate, budget, and how long you plan to stay.

Metal shingles vs standing seam: which has more drawbacks?

Metal roof shingles and standing seam share the metal drawbacks but not evenly. Shingles hide oil canning and dampen noise better because of their broken, textured surface, and stone-coated versions resist visible denting. Standing seam wins on the repair and fastener side, because long clip-fastened panels have fewer seams to fail and a simpler field to match, though a damaged panel can mean replacing a full run.

Drawback Metal shingles Standing seam
Oil canning Low (textured profile) Higher (flat pans)
Rain and hail noise Lower (granule or stamped surface) Higher (large flat area)
Visible denting Hidden on stone-coated More visible
Repair and color match Harder (many small pieces) Easier field, but panel-length swaps
Fastener risk Low (hidden or interlocked) Low (concealed clips)
Installed cost per sq ft $9 to $16 $12 to $22
